About Haoyu Wang

Haoyu Wang is a scholar working on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ials, Acoustics and Ultrasonics and Polymers and Plastics, having authored 88 papers that have together received 1.7k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Ferroelectric and Piezoelectric Materials (12 papers), Multiferroics and related materials (11 papers) and Advanced Sensor and Energy Harvesting Materials (8 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Energy Engineering and Power Technology (97 citations), Catalysis (158 citations) and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ials (397 citations). Haoyu Wang has collaborated with scholars based in China, Australia and United States. Frequent co-authors include Dennis Y.C. Leung, Michael K.H. Leung, Meng Ni, Fei Wang, Jian Mao, Danyang Wang, Chunhui Wang, Cyrille Boyer, Le Zhang and Jin Zhang. Their work appears in journ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Journal of the American Chemical Society and Advanced Materials.
